Freeport's proximity to the Gulf of Mexico and Choctawhatchee Bay means salt air corrosion is an active concern for outdoor HVAC components. Walton County's rapid development also means many new homes have builder-grade equipment with minimal corrosion protection. Annual coil cleaning and inspection for corrosion damage is the standard maintenance protocol for HVAC systems within 10 miles of salt water.

HVAC in Freeport, FL

Freeport is a community in Walton County in Florida's Panhandle, situated between the Choctawhatchee Bay and the rapidly developing 30A and Niceville corridors. The area's subtropical climate drives heavy cooling demand from April through October, while the Florida Panhandle's proximity to Gulf moisture makes summer humidity genuinely oppressive — making AC system reliability not a luxury but a daily necessity for Walton County residents.

Local Insight

Walton County's explosive growth has brought significant new construction to the Freeport area, with builder-grade HVAC systems installed in developments along US-331. These systems are adequate at installation but frequently undersized for the Florida Panhandle's peak summer conditions. Local contractors offer capacity audits and upgrades that improve comfort during the July-August peak without requiring full system replacement.

Seasonal Tip

Northwest Florida's hurricane season makes pre-summer AC maintenance critical in Freeport. A system failure in August — when temperatures are above 95°F and humidity is near 100% — creates a health risk, not just a comfort issue. Spring maintenance by April ensures your system enters storm season in peak condition.

Licensing Requirement: Florida HVAC contractors must hold a Certified or Registered Mechanical Contractor license from the Florida Department of Business & Professional Regulation (DBPR).

Pro Tips: Mini-Split Repair in Freeport

Before calling a technician, these checks can save time and help you describe the problem accurately.

1

Check the Air Filter

A clogged filter is the #1 cause of reduced airflow, frozen coils, and system overheating. Replace it every 1-3 months depending on usage.

2

Listen for Capacitor Failure

Run and start capacitors are among the most common HVAC failures. Symptoms: hard starting, humming without running, or unit not starting at all.

3

Never Ignore Refrigerant Loss

Refrigerant should not deplete unless there is a leak. Topping off without locating and sealing the leak is only a temporary and costly fix.
